dc.description.abstract The effect of distributor on flow rate was studied. For each diameter of microtube, different length combinations of inlet tubes and drippers were tried. It was found that the discharge rate from the system with the distributor was higher than that of microtube having the same length and size. The frictional losses, the combined minor losses and distributor losses for different flow conditions were estimated. From the observed data, a few combinations which satisfied the requirements, viz., length, discharge and pressure head were selected to use as a guideline for design of the KAU drip irrigation system. en_US
